Vine Deloria Jr.

Historian and theologian, author of "God Is Red"
Born
1933 92 years ago
Died
November 13th, 2005 19 years ago — 72 years old

A historian and theologian focused on Indigenous rights, the individual authored influential works that examined the intersection of Native American spirituality and modern society. The book "God Is Red" critiqued Western notions of religion and proposed a Native perspective on spirituality and land. Deloria also contributed significantly to legal battles for Native American sovereignty and was a prominent voice at national conferences regarding Indian affairs. His scholarship helped to reshape the understanding of Native American culture and its importance within the broader context of American history.

Gerhard Mayer-Vorfelder

German businessman and football executive
Born
1933 92 years ago
Died
August 17th, 2015 9 years ago — 82 years old

A prominent figure in German football administration, held the role of president at the German Football Association (DFB) from 2001 to 2006. His influence extended to international football governance as a vice president of FIFA, contributing to the organization's strategic direction. Prior to these roles, served as the president of the VfB Stuttgart football club, fostering growth and stability within the organization. Passed away in 2015.
